WebMar 2, 2024 · WASHINGTON – On March 1, the European Union’s ban of the fragrance ingredient butylphenyl methylpropional, or lilial, went into effect. In 2024, the EU’s European Commission classified lilial as a “reprotoxic,” a chemical that adversely affects fertility and fetal development, ruling it “cannot be considered as safe.”The EU set the … WebButylphenyl methylpropional is a synthetic fragrance ingredient with a strong floral scent. It also goes by the name 2- (4-tert-butylbenzyl) propionaldehyde or lilial. WebOct 17, 2024 · Lilial, also called Butylphenyl Methylpropional (CAS 80-54-6) is an important fragrance ingredient commonly found in cosmetic products. This is also an ingredient well-known from cosmetic brands since it is one of the 26 official fragrance allergens that have to be reported in cosmetics’ lists of ingredients.
